Default Re: Small creatures grappling

Quote:
Originally Posted by geppo_68 View Post
Basic rules, no dungeon grappling or similar..that is a normal human with ST10 grappling me gives me -4 DX, so 2 ST 5 (Equivalent to ST7) and size -3 gives me how much?
Ah OK, the basic rules don't vary the DX pen, but as pointed out the ganging up rules increase the grappling skill which makes it more likely the set DX penalty will occur.

Given the way the multiple opponents rules work (pg 392 at cited by Kromm) and how smaller grapplers can gang up, this compounds.

I think I'd make smaller* grapplers base their grapple skill off ST not DX that way the 9 house cats in Kromm's example would be grappling at 10+skill not 36+skill. So they'd have a reasonable chance of inflicting the penalty but not a an near automatic one

Thing is with grapple being DX based low ST high DX creatures get weird, at DX14+skill a single house cat has a pretty good change of inflicting a -4 DX penalty by itself on a norm ST10 DX10 human even though it weighs a fraction of the persons weight!

(there's also the point that a lot of our practical interactions with house cat come with a baseline of us not hurting them)




That said as Kromm points out just getting the initial grapple is only the start, lots of the things you want to do afterwards are down to ST and size.



*maybe set the threshold for this crossover at -2 or -3 SM difference.
